MECE 6330 Tribology
This course introduces the fundamentals of tribology, the science and technology of interacting surfaces in relative motion. It focuses on friction, wear, and lubrication, emphasizing their roles in real-world engineering applications. Topics include surface properties, contact mechanics, adhesion, friction behavior, wear mechanisms, bearing material selection, and the design and analysis of thrust and journal bearings. Students will study both theoretical principles and practical applications, gaining a solid foundation for advanced studies and engineering careers.
